SOVIET spymasters tried to force a top British scientist to defect at the height of the Cold War.

Sir Bernard Lovell, the man behind the Jodrell Bank observatory, today reveals he was a secret adviser to the British military - and that he was prevented from leaving the Soviet Union during a visit in the 1960s.
